The traditional cuisine of Bansko is widely known and liked in Bulgaria. There are numerous taverns in Bansko located almost at every corner. With unique charm and style they offer local cuisine and a good selection of Bulgarian wines. Live music is also available at some places. Some of the most famous restaurants include ‘Dedo Pene’, ‘Motikata’, ‘Molerova Kushta’ and ‘Lovna Sreshta’.

Churches and Monasteries
One of the most interesting places to visit in the region is in Dobursko - the church “St. st. Teodosii Tiron and Teodor Stratilat” built back in 1614. Famous for the icon “Jesus Christ in a rocket”, the church visit can not go without the folklore group of Doburski Babi. These enthusiastic and energetic women, aged 50-75, welcome the visitors into the church yard according to the old Bulgarian tradition with zdravec, bread and salt. The Doburski babi present local songs and rituals dressed in traditional Bulgarian costumes. The Church of Virgin Mary in the town of Bansko is famous for its iconostasis. It is one of the finest examples of old church woodcarving with motifs taken from the plant world.

The most impressive church in construction and size is the Church of Holy Trinity. It was built in 1853 and the big icons inside are remarkable.
Rila Monastery is the biggest and most famous Bulgarian monastery. Resembling a fortress from the outside, it is located 60 km to the North from White Fir Resort and is surrounded by thick pine forests. The monastery is protected under the aegis of UNESCO.

Pirin National Park
Extending over an area of 27,400 ha and lying at an altitude of 1,008–2,914 m in the Pirin mountains, Pirin National Park has a limestone Balkan landscape, with lakes, waterfalls, caves and pine forests. The rugged mountains, with some 70 glacial lakes scattered throughout them, are home to hundreds of rare species. The mountains have also diverse and unique landscapes of great aesthetic value. Pirin National Park is one of the two natural sites in Bulgaria protected under the aegis of UNESCO.
